[[Genesis 48|<< Genesis 48]] | [[Genesis|Genesis]] | [[Genesis 50|Genesis 50 >>]] ### Genesis 49 1 AND Jacob called unto his sons, and said, Gather yourselves together, that I may tell you _that_ which shall befall you in the last days. ^1 2 Gather yourselves together, and hear, ye sons of Jacob; and hearken unto Israel your father. ^2 3 ¶ Reuben, thou _art_ my firstborn, my might, and the beginning of my strength, the excellency of dignity, and the excellency of power: ^3 4 Unstable as water, thou shalt not excel; because thou wentest up to thy father's bed; then defiledst thou _it:_ he went up to my couch. ^4 5 ¶ Simeon and Levi _are_ brethren; instruments of cruelty _are_ _in_ their habitations. ^5 6 O my soul, come not thou into their secret; unto their assembly, mine honor, be not thou united: for in their anger they slew a man, and in their selfwill they dug down a wall. ^6 7 Cursed _be_ their anger, for _it_ _was_ fierce; and their wrath, for it was cruel: I will divide them in Jacob, and scatter them in Israel. ^7 8 ¶ Judah, thou _art_ _he_ whom thy brethren shall praise: thy hand _shall_ _be_ in the neck of thine enemies; thy father's children shall bow down before thee. ^8 9 Judah _is_ a lion's whelp: from the prey, my son, thou art gone up: he stooped down, he couched as a lion, and as an old lion; who shall rouse him up? ^9 10 The sceptre shall not depart from Judah, nor a lawgiver from between his feet, until Shiloh come; and unto him _shall_ the gathering of the people _be_. ^10 11 Binding his foal unto the vine, and his ass's colt unto the choice vine; he washed his garments in wine, and his clothes in the blood of grapes: ^11 12 His eyes _shall_ _be_ red with wine, and his teeth white with milk. ^12 13 ¶ Zebulun shall dwell at the haven of the sea; and he _shall_ _be_ for an haven of ships; and his border _shall_ _be_ unto Zidon. ^13 14 ¶ Issachar _is_ a strong ass couching down between two burdens: ^14 15 And he saw that rest _was_ good, and the land that _it_ _was_ pleasant; and bowed his shoulder to bear, and became a servant unto tribute. ^15 16 ¶ Dan shall judge his people, as one of the tribes of Israel. ^16 17 Dan shall be a serpent by the way, an adder in the path, that bites the horse heels, so that his rider shall fall backward. ^17 18 I have waited for thy salvation, O LORD. ^18 19 ¶ Gad, a troop shall overcome him: but he shall overcome at the last. ^19 20 ¶ Out of Asher his bread _shall_ _be_ fat, and he shall yield royal dainties. ^20 21 ¶ Naphtali _is_ a hind let loose: he gives goodly words. ^21 22 ¶ Joseph _is_ a fruitful bough, _even_ a fruitful bough by a well; _whose_ branches run over the wall: ^22 23 The archers have sorely grieved him, and shot _at_ _him_, and hated him: ^23 24 But his bow abode in strength, and the arms of his hands were made strong by the hands of the mighty _God_ of Jacob; (from thence _is_ the shepherd, the stone of Israel:) ^24 25 _Even_ by the God of thy father, who shall help thee; and by the Almighty, who shall bless thee with blessings of heaven above, blessings of the deep that lies under, blessings of the breasts, and of the womb: ^25 26 The blessings of thy father have prevailed above the blessings of my progenitors unto the utmost bound of the everlasting hills: they shall be on the head of Joseph, and on the crown of the head of him that was separate from his brethren. ^26 27 ¶ Benjamin shall ravin _as_ a wolf: in the morning he shall devour the prey, and at night he shall divide the spoil. ^27 28 ¶ All these _are_ the twelve tribes of Israel: and this _is_ _it_ that their father spoke unto them, and blessed them; every one according to his blessing he blessed them. ^28 29 And he charged them, and said unto them, I am to be gathered unto my people: bury me with my fathers in the cave that _is_ in the field of Ephron the Hittite, ^29 30 In the cave that _is_ in the field of Machpelah, which _is_ before Mamre, in the land of Canaan, which Abraham bought with the field of Ephron the Hittite for a possession of a buryingplace. ^30 31 There they buried Abraham and Sarah his wife; there they buried Isaac and Rebekah his wife; and there I buried Leah. ^31 32 The purchase of the field and of the cave that _is_ therein _was_ from the children of Heth. ^32 33 And when Jacob had made an end of commanding his sons, he gathered up his feet into the bed, and yielded up the ghost, and was gathered unto his people. ^33
